Hawthorne-based SpaceX launched a prototype spaceship on a high-altitude test flight in southern Texas Wednesday, and while it successfully soared into the air and performed a “flip” maneuver on its descent, the ship exploded upon landing. Despite the fireball finale, the flight was still considered an overall success, due to the information gathered about the […]
